Grandma’s Legendary Creamed Spinach

Serves 1
youtube.com

Directions

  1. 1Add some water in a pot. As soon as it comes to a boil, drop your spinach.
  2. 2Cook the spinach for one minute until it wilts.
  3. 3Grab a strainer, drain the spinach, and run some cold water on it to stop the cooking process and to take it down in the tin.
  4. 4Put the spinach on a chopping board and cut it into pieces.
  5. 5Add 2 to 3 tablespoons of butter to the same pot or a new one and melt it down.
  6. 6Add some onions and cook for about 2 minutes.
  7. 7Add three minced cloves of garlic to the onions and butter.
  8. 8Take about 4 oz of cream cheese, cut it up in pieces, and add it to the pot.
  9. 9Add some whole milk to stretch out the dish.

Ingredients

  • 10 oz spinach
  • 2 tbsp butter
  • 0.5 medium onion, minced
  • 3 garlic cloves, minced
  • 0.5 cup milk
  • 0.5 block cream cheese (room temp)
  • 2 tsp salt and pepper
  • 1 pinch nutmeg

Tips

  • Run cold water on spinach to stop the cooking process and to take it down in the tin.
  • You can use heavy cream instead of whole milk to stretch the dish out.
